Technical Specifications

Parameter NameValue
TypeParameter
Factory Lead Time 2 Weeks
Mount Flush
Package / Case Cylinder, Threaded - M8
Housing Material Brass
Material - Body Nickel-Plated Brass
Operating Temperature-40°C~85°C
Published 2004
Part StatusActive
Moisture Sensitivity Level (MSL) Not Applicable
Voltage - Supply 5V~30V
Shielding Unshielded
Ingress ProtectionIP67
Termination Style Connector
Output Type NPN-NO, 3-Wire
Operating Supply Voltage30V
Sensing Distance0.079 (2mm)
Sensor Type Inductive
IndicatorLED
Switching Frequency3kHz
Switching Current 100mA
Length 35mm
RoHS StatusROHS3 Compliant
